General description

Imidazole is a five-membered heterocycle that is found in many naturally occurring compounds. It exhibits both acidic and basic properties. It is reported to be an inhibitor of thromboxane formation. Its vertical spectrum and the radiationless decay have been recorded and analyzed.

Application

Excellent for buffers in the range of pH 6.2-7.8
